Maharani Sujana on choosing her wedding outfits:

"I chose a lehenga for the sangeet and sarees for the wedding and reception. I wore a red and yellow lehenga for the sangeet and my fiance wore a red sherwani. I wore a pink pattu saree and then changed to a white and maroon pattu saree for marriage and he wore a gold colored sherwani. I wore a red and green kanjivaram saree for the reception and he wore a light grey Hugo Boss suit. Everything turned out so well! I traveled to India specifically for all the wedding shopping."

On the most magical moments from the wedding:

"The most magical moment for me was when he tied the three knots (sentimental)! Each moment spent with my friends and family were very special. During the reception when my friends surprised us with a power-point presentation of our childhood pictures and how we met, how he proposed and all the family members' wishes from India was really special to me and my husband. We hugged with joy all our friends for such a beautiful surprise. It will be always cherished."
